Nominal reports

Your nominal ledger contains all of the individual accounts that show your income, expenditure, assets and liabilities. To ensure that your accounts are accurate and to resolve any accounting queries which may arise, you need to be able to easily check the balances and activity on these accounts. Sage Accounts contains a range of nominal reports to help you do this.


To run a nominal report

  1. Modules > Nominal Ledger.

    Tip: To select specific nominal accounts to run the report for, from the Layout drop-down menu choose List, then select each nominal code required.

  2. Reports > in the left-hand pane, click the report area, for example, Nominal activity.
  3. In the right-hand pane, select the report you want to run, for example, Nominal Activity.

  4. From the Report Browser toolbar, click the action you want to take, for example, Print or Preview.
  5. If a Criteria window appears, enter any required criteria > OK.
